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den frames and sashes to enhance the appearance and functionality of a property’s windows. This process typically includes removing outdated or damaged wood components, preparing the opening for a new frame, and carefully fitting the new wooden units to ensure proper operation and insulation. Skilled contractors often focus on achieving a seamless fit that preserves the aesthetic appeal of the property while improving energy efficiency and overall performance.
These services address common iss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and deterioration caused by exposure to weather elements. Over time, wood windows can develop rot, warping, or damage that compromises their insulating properties and structural integrity. Installing new wood windows can help solve these problems by providing a tighter seal, reducing energy costs, and preventing further damage. Material Costs - The cost of wood window materials typically ranges from $150 to $300 per window, depending on the type of wood and design. Higher-end options or custom styles can increase the price.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on project scope.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ually costs between $200 and $500 per window, influenced by the complexity of the installation and the window size. Additional work, such as removing old windows, may add to the overall labor cost.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include window framing, insulation, or finishing work, which can add $50 to $150 per window. These costs vary based on the project's specifics and the condition of existing structures. Local contractors can clarify potential additional expenses.
Total Project Cost - Overall, the total cost for installing wood windows in Riverton, CT, can range from $400 to $950 per window, including materials and labor. Exact prices depend on window size, style, and site conditions. Reach out to local pros for tailored est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ing wood windows? Installing wood windows can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a home, provide natural insulation, and increase overall property value.
How long does a typical wood window installation take? The duration of installation varies dep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Are there maintenance requirements for wood windows? Yes, wood windows generally require periodic painting or sealing to maintain their appearance and prevent moisture damage.
